There are a couple of entrance exams, which you can prepare to get into a b-school, like CAT, SNAP, XAT, NMAT, IIFT, CMAT, CET or MAT. You can prepare for them by yourself, if you are confident enough or take help of any coaching institute which prepares for MBA.

After B.Com, you can go for an international professional accounting qualification like CMA US. You will enjoy worldwide value as an international management accountant and get ICWA membership too by clearing just 2 papers of CMA US as per the reciprocity arrangement between IMA US and ICWAI body. So, it gives you a dual qualification status within 7 months to 1 year of time.
